Measuring the ROI of Coaching

 

Quantifying the impact of coaching demonstrates its tangible value. Key metrics include:

 

  • Performance Metrics: Increased productivity, goal attainment, and quality of work.
  • Engagement Scores: Positive changes in employee satisfaction and engagement surveys.
  • Retention Rates: Lower turnover among coached employees.
  • Leadership Pipeline Strength: Improved readiness for leadership roles.
  • Qualitative Feedback: Testimonials highlighting improved confidence, enhanced skills, and measurable results.
